#012434 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#012434 is composed of 0.4% red, 14.1%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.1%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 10.4%. #012434 color hex could be obtained by blending #024868 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#012434 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#012434 has RGB values of R:1, G:36,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 74804.

Shades and Tints of #012434
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00090e is the darkest color, while #f9fdff is the lightest one.
